Essential Documents to Rent a 4-Room Apartment in Le Cannet
When preparing a rental application for a property of this standing in Le Cannet, here are the commonly required documents:
- Valid identification (national identity card, passport, or residence permit)
- Recent proof of residence (rent receipt, accommodation certificate, or utility bill)
- Last three pay slips or equivalent proof of income
- Most recent tax notice
- Employment contract or employer's certificate
- Bank account details (RIB)
For a high rental potential apartment like the one located in Mérimée, guarantees (deposit or rental insurance) are often required. It quickly becomes clear that every document counts, as even the slightest absence can delay the processing of the application.

Pitfalls to Avoid When Creating the Rental Application
- Neglecting a personalized cover letter: it allows you to stand out
- Providing illegible or incomplete documents: every detail counts
- Waiting to have all documents before contacting the agency: it is better to express interest quickly and then complete gradually
- Underestimating processing time: it is better to follow up politely than to hope for an immediate response
- Forgetting to anticipate specific documents for the residence or apartment (like proof of home insurance or deposit commitment)
